Lua项目实战-代码规范与调试技巧

在进行Lua项目开发时,代码规范和调试技巧是非常重要的。良好的代码规范可以提高代码的可读性和可维护性,调试技巧可以帮助我们快速定位和解决问题。本文将介绍一些常用的代码规范和调试技巧,帮助大家提升Lua项目开发的效率和质量。

代码规范

  1. 使用一致的命名规范:变量名、函数名、类名等应该使用一致的命名规范,通常采用驼峰命名法或下划线命名法。

  2. 注释:合理的注释可以提高代码的可读性,建议在关键的代码段和函数上加上注释,解释代码的作用和实现逻辑。

  3. 缩进和代码风格:保持代码的缩进和风格一致,可以使代码更易读和易于维护。

  4. 避免使用全局变量:尽量避免使用全局变量,可以减少命名冲突和难以追踪的问题。

  5. 错误处理:在代码中及时处理异常情况,避免程序崩溃或出现未知错误。

调试技巧

  1. 使用print语句输出信息:在代码中插入print语句输出变量的值或程序执行的信息,可以帮助我们快速定位问题所在。

  2. 使用assert语句进行断言:在关键的代码段中使用assert语句进行断言,可以确保代码的正确性,及时发现错误。

  3. 使用debug库进行调试:Lua提供了debug库,可以在代码中使用debug库提供的函数进行调试,如debug.debug()、debug.traceback()等。

  4. 使用IDE进行调试:可以使用支持Lua开发的IDE工具进行调试,如ZeroBrane Studio、Visual Studio Code等,这些工具提供了丰富的调试功能,可以方便我们进行代码调试和分析。

总结

代码规范和调试技巧是Lua项目开发中非常重要的一部分,良好的代码规范和有效的调试技巧可以帮助我们提高代码质量和开发效率。希望本文介绍的内容能够对大家有所帮助,让我们在Lua项目开发中更加得心应手。